Sgt. Rakiem Bailey, an automotive maintenance technician with 2nd Radio Battalion, helps students learn about reverse engineering during the Science, Technology, Engineering and Math Carnival at Johnson Primary School on Marine Corps Base Camp Lejeune Friday. Bailey was one of nearly 80 volunteers for this event that showcased what students have been learning through the STEM program.
